我已經安裝libboost-dev的和libboost-ASIO-dev的等升壓短耳 - Ubuntu的
在Ubuntu 11.04和11.10已經得到了與ASIO同樣的問題,例如:
'連接' 是不是'boost :: asio'的成員
它是來自示例的sync_client。
其他提升的庫似乎工作正常。有沒有什麼特別的方法可以使用ASIO?
我已經安裝libboost-dev的和libboost-ASIO-dev的等升壓短耳 - Ubuntu的
在Ubuntu 11.04和11.10已經得到了與ASIO同樣的問題,例如:
'連接' 是不是'boost :: asio'的成員
它是來自示例的sync_client。
其他提升的庫似乎工作正常。有沒有什麼特別的方法可以使用ASIO?
boost :: asio :: connect僅在boost版本1.47中添加。嘗試一個older version的例子。一般來說,Ubuntu版本的boost版本是boost版本背後的一些版本。
對於Ubuntu 11.04,Boost版本是1.42(不確定這一點,甚至可能是1.40!),11.10版本的版本是1.46。所以'boost :: asio :: connect'絕對不可用。 –
謝謝,我沒有想到1.47中可能有這麼多的變化。 (在ubuntu respo中有1.46) – CyberGuy
向我們展示源代碼。 – ulidtko